Traditional Roman Cuisine

In Rome, traditional Roman cuisine is discovered on every corner—from family-run trattorie to historic markets—where simple flavors and local ingredients tell the city’s story. Sample iconic pastas like carbonara, cacio e pepe and amatriciana, seasonal vegetables, Jewish-style artichokes and porchetta with a glass of Lazio wine; savour the rustic-yet-refined balance that defines Roman la dolce vita. Meet chefs, try family recipes and taste regional products for an unforgettable experience.
